Custom Email Tags

For customized confirmation emails, the following tags can be placed in the email form and they will pull data from the database to include in the email.

Custom email tags can only be used in the custom emails for Event Espresso 3 and will not work on WordPress pages and posts.
Shortcode Displays
[registration_id]
Registration ID
[fname], [lname]
First and Last name of the attendee
[event]
Name of the event
[event_link]
Name of the event, hyperlinked to the event URL
[event_url]
Hypertext link to the event URL
[ticket_type]
The ticket, or price option selected
[ticket_link]
Link to download ticket (ticketing add-on required)
[ticket_qty]
Used to display the number of tickets purchased (ticketing add-on required)
[qr_code]
A scannable QR code image (ticketing add-on required)
[description]
The description of the event as entered in the event editor
[cost]
The cost of the registration
[company]
Organization name as set in General Settings
[co_add1],[co_add2]
Organization address info
[co_city],[co_state],[co_zip]
Organization city, state, zip
[contact]
Primary contact email address as set in General Settings
[payment_url]
Link to view payment options/information
[invoice_link]
Link to download invoice (must have invoice option enabled)
[start_date], [start_time]
The start date and time of the event
[end_date], [end_time]
The end date and time of the event
[event]
Name of the event
[location]
The address of the venue
[location_phone]
The phone number of the venue
[google_map_link]
A link to view the venue location in Google Maps
[venue_title]
The name of the venue (Venue manager enabled)
[venue_address]
The address of the venue (Venue manager enabled)
[venue_url]
A link to the venue’s web page (Venue manager enabled)
[venue_image]
Venue image (enter a valid image URL in venue manager)
[venue_phone]
Venue phone number (Venue manager enabled)
[custom_questions]
Lists all the questions and answers from the reg. form
[meta_key]
The value of the specified meta key from the Event Meta
[seating_tag]
This email tag will display the seat tag, seat, and row. It is used for the Seating Chart add-on for Event Espresso 3.
[attendee_event_list]
A table of the attendee and event information
[question_Form question]
Displays a specific question from the registration form. Usage: If question is titled What is your weight, shortcode would be [question_What is your weight]. The question title and text after question_ must be exactly the same.
[answer_Form question]
Displays a specific answer from the registration form. Usage: If question is titled What is your weight, shortcode would be [answer_What is your weight]. The question title and text after answer_ must be exactly the same.
[add_to_calendar]
Adds the iCal link to your emails, allowing users to download an .ics file to import into iCal, Google Calendar and others calendar applications.
[edit_attendee_link]
Adds a link to the email message that allows the recipient to edit their registration info they filled out in the registration form.
